Output 75662b31fc60729e8898a44ed33c0dfa34bc5d335da454081cd53a7a8dda3a0e:1

value
644600
script pubkey
OP_0 OP_PUSHBYTES_20 054680d21984191c1418e51f12aa032954182888
address
bc1qq4rgp5sessv3c9qcu50392sr992ps2ygk282hj
transaction
75662b31fc60729e8898a44ed33c0dfa34bc5d335da454081cd53a7a8dda3a0e
spent
true